Knowledge of diagnosed object includes issues of design, manufacture and operation of the facility. One of the objectives of production and structural diagnosis is to identify sources of potential threats and thus in this paper will be presented computer tools for trace detection of gears engagement. In this way it is possible to assess the correctness of their cooperation, determine the causes of high stress, and also reduce the number of tests on a real object. The study contains selected aspects of creating an application used to facilitate the analysis of gears using the finite element method. There was developed software application, plug-in extending the capabilities of ABAQUS, which was written in Python programming language. Libraries available in the ABAQUS package were used to design a graphical interface for a created application as well as to implement the respective functions of performing specific tasks. Thanks to this application it is possible to easily prepare the model for simulation, as well as to display desirable results, including determined traces of gears cooperation.
